Why Balancing Tradition and Modern Thinking Matters Today

Society has changed significantly over the years. Education, career opportunities, technology, and changing lifestyles have influenced how people approach relationships and marriage. At the same time, family traditions and cultural identity still remain deeply meaningful for many individuals.

Modern couples often value:

  • Emotional compatibility
  • Open communication
  • Shared decision-making
  • Career support
  • Mutual respect and equality

Traditional values, on the other hand, continue to provide:

  • Family connection
  • Cultural identity
  • Stability and commitment
  • Respect for elders
  • Long-term relationship foundations

When couples learn to respect both perspectives, relationships become healthier, more balanced, and emotionally fulfilling.


Understanding Traditional Relationship Values

Traditional family values often emphasize responsibility, commitment, and respect within marriage. Many families continue to believe that strong relationships are built through patience, loyalty, understanding, and close family involvement.

Cultural traditions can also strengthen emotional bonds by creating a sense of belonging and shared identity. Festivals, family customs, wedding rituals, and spiritual practices often help couples stay connected to their roots and family history.

For many individuals, preserving these traditions creates emotional comfort and stability within married life.


Modern Expectations in Relationships

Modern relationships usually focus more on emotional compatibility, partnership, and individuality. Couples today often prefer equal participation in decision-making and greater openness in communication.

Many individuals now seek relationships where both partners can:

  • Pursue personal and professional goals
  • Share responsibilities fairly
  • Respect personal boundaries
  • Express emotions openly
  • Grow together emotionally and financially

This modern approach encourages healthier communication and deeper emotional understanding between partners.


Common Areas Where Couples Need Balance

One of the most common challenges in marriage is balancing family expectations with personal preferences. Couples may have different opinions regarding careers, living arrangements, financial decisions, or family responsibilities.

Some common areas where balance becomes important include:


Career and Family Responsibilities

Modern couples often prefer supporting each other’s professional ambitions while also maintaining family harmony and shared responsibilities at home.


Communication Styles

Traditional relationships may value patience and restraint, while modern relationships encourage open discussions and emotional expression. A healthy balance helps avoid misunderstandings.


Lifestyle Choices

Couples today often blend cultural values with modern lifestyles, including travel, career planning, and independent decision-making.


Family Involvement

Maintaining respect for elders while also protecting the couple’s personal space and mutual decisions is important for long-term peace.

Finding balance in these areas helps create emotional stability and stronger partnership dynamics.


How Couples Can Successfully Blend Tradition and Modern Values

Successful relationships are built through flexibility, understanding, and mutual respect. Instead of viewing tradition and modern thinking as opposites, couples can combine the strengths of both approaches.

Some healthy ways to create balance include:

  • Discussing expectations honestly before marriage
  • Respecting each other’s upbringing and family culture
  • Supporting personal growth and career goals
  • Maintaining healthy communication habits
  • Creating shared relationship values together

Couples who communicate openly and remain adaptable are often better prepared to handle differences peacefully.


Building a Relationship Based on Mutual Respect

Every successful relationship requires emotional maturity and understanding. Whether a couple follows traditional customs or modern lifestyles, respect remains the foundation of long-term happiness.

Partners who appreciate each other’s beliefs, goals, and emotional needs are more likely to build a stable and supportive relationship. Emotional compatibility becomes stronger when both individuals feel heard, valued, and trusted.

Balancing tradition and modern expectations becomes easier when couples focus on teamwork instead of control or rigid expectations.
